In the 1996 Lok Sabha election, Ishwar Dayal Swami of Bharatiya Janata Party secured victory in the Karnal constituency (Haryana) with a margin of 191,865 votes.
Out of 1,149,141 registered electors, 829,916 votes were polled, resulting in a turnout of 72.20%. A total of 22 candidates contested from this constituency. The vote share chart above visualizes how votes were distributed among the candidates.
